Pa (2007)

Pa (2007) poster

A whimsical dance of jetés and arabesques movement is an older principe than the humid and blinks in a wild tempo that could last indefinitely and yet it stops at 4 minutes and 55 seconds. It is a series of snapshots, flashes without light that record all the times, the present ticks by and the seasons pass by in fast motion while the tree rids itself inside a round of fog, whether leafy and abounding in branches and ramified leaves or on the other hand light and loose. (Suzanne Doppelt)

Director: Marylène Negro
Runtime: 5 min
